Hasbro and Zynga make a deal, toys and games incoming
Hasbro has struck a deal with Zynga to produce toys and games based on the social developer’s catalogue of rich, nuanced IPs, which is great news if you’ve ever found yourself wishing you could somehow continue to give Zynga all of your money, even when you’re away from your computer and smartphone.
Now, Hasbro’s definition of “games” is more board-oriented than Zynga’s, and while the licensing arrangement allows for “co-branded merchandise,” it doesn’t allow Zynga to make games based on Hasbro brands.
